Abstract
It is shown that the low-energy cluster beam deposition technique of t ransition metals leads to a random compact cluster stacking. Both the structure and the geometry of these clusters before and after depositi on are described. We interpreted the magnetic behavior of our 100 nm t hick films by a random anisotropy model with a scale law and in terms of localization of spin waves.
